Subject: Log sampling cut-over done

Team — the sampling change for Chattervane went live this morning. Debug logs are now sampled at 1-in-50 in prod; warnings and errors remain unsampled. Expect dashboards to show lower debug volume starting today — that's intentional, not an outage. If a customer case needs full verbosity, request a temporary sampling override through on-call. The active sampling settings are listed below.

service settings:
[sorys]
port = 8000
team = eliius
host = sorys.novacstack.example
region = south-3
access_code = ac_f66665
timeout_ms = 250

**Handover: Tallow shipping-fee rules engine**

Handing the Tallow engine over to Mirabel's rotation. Support should know: fee rules evaluate top-down, and the Kestrel surcharge rule must stay above the flat-rate fallback or coastal orders get double-charged. Staging config mirrors production nightly. If the admin console locks you out during an incident, recover access with the passphrase that follows this note.

unlock words, baweg-bafop: raleth-zoriel-kelix-tammir-quenmir-zorys-eliix-zorox-istion

Wiki: Document & goods transport — Uniforms for Calder Point depot. New-starter uniforms for the Calder Point depot ship from the Rivenhall stores twice weekly. Pack by size, one bag per employee, manifest taped inside the box lid. Office manager signs off the manifest before collection. No partial boxes; short items go on the next run. Uniforms travel with the regular document courier. At collection, the hand-over instruction below applies.

dispatch memo: the sorius tamius courier leaves the praeth ledger at gate 4873 under passcode 928014

# InkLedger Environments

InkLedger, our PDF invoice renderer, runs in three environments: dev, staging, and production. Each environment has its own font cache, template bucket, and render queue. New team members should verify staging parity before promoting any template change. Please read each setting carefully before editing anything. The staging environment currently uses the following configuration values.

deployment values, yadup-tajof:
oliath:
  log_level: debug
  metrics_host: metrics.oliath.zemvarlabs.internal
  pool_size: 4